|
tds_fdw fatal error: postgres.h
|
|||
---|---|---|---|
#18+
Всем привет. подскажите кто сталкивался с подобной ошибкой авторtds_fdw fatal error: postgres.h возникает при установке по инструкции: https://pgxn.org/dist/tds_fdw/InstallUbuntu.html или этой: https://habr.com/ru/company/postgrespro/blog/309490 на куске: авторmake USE_PGXS=1 убунта 20.04 postgres 12.2 ... |
|||
:
Нравится:
Не нравится:
|
|||
02.06.2020, 00:38 |
|
tds_fdw fatal error: postgres.h
|
|||
---|---|---|---|
#18+
Может свежий взять, построить, если надо https://github.com/tds-fdw/tds_fdw ... |
|||
:
Нравится:
Не нравится:
|
|||
02.06.2020, 12:00 |
|
tds_fdw fatal error: postgres.h
|
|||
---|---|---|---|
#18+
У вас не стоят заголовочные файлы для сборки. Либо в непонятном месте. Если postgresql с репозитория ставили - то пакет postgresql-server-dev-12 емнип ... |
|||
:
Нравится:
Не нравится:
|
|||
02.06.2020, 13:28 |
|
tds_fdw fatal error: postgres.h
|
|||
---|---|---|---|
#18+
Ролг Хупин, Я по этой ссылке тоже пробовал. Там в статье как раз на эту библиотеку ссылка есть. ... |
|||
:
Нравится:
Не нравится:
|
|||
02.06.2020, 14:38 |
|
tds_fdw fatal error: postgres.h
|
|||
---|---|---|---|
#18+
Melkij, а можно поподробнее. я в линуксе пока нуб( куда смотреть то или откуда запускать? я делал вроде все по инструкции: авторsudo apt-get install git git clone https://github.com/tds-fdw/tds_fdw.git cd tds_fdw make USE_PGXS=1 sudo make USE_PGXS=1 install ... |
|||
:
Нравится:
Не нравится:
|
|||
02.06.2020, 14:39 |
|
tds_fdw fatal error: postgres.h
|
|||
---|---|---|---|
#18+
выдает такую ошибку Модератор: Вложение удалено. Текст ошибки нужно скопировать и заключить в тег code. ... |
|||
:
Нравится:
Не нравится:
|
|||
02.06.2020, 14:46 |
|
tds_fdw fatal error: postgres.h
|
|||
---|---|---|---|
#18+
Yaroslav85, По хабровской ссылке, перед сборкой (make) нужно еще FreeTDS установить: Код: plaintext
... |
|||
:
Нравится:
Не нравится:
|
|||
02.06.2020, 16:00 |
|
tds_fdw fatal error: postgres.h
|
|||
---|---|---|---|
#18+
Павел Лузанов, не помогает - уже установлено: авторroot@ubuntu:~# sudo apt-get install freetds-dev freetds-common Reading package lists... Done Building dependency tree Reading state information... Done freetds-common is already the newest version (1.1.6-1.1). freetds-dev is already the newest version (1.1.6-1.1). 0 upgraded, 0 newly installed, 0 to remove and 4 not upgraded. root@ubuntu:~# cd tds_fdw root@ubuntu:~/tds_fdw# make USE_PGXS=1 gcc -Wall -Wmissing-prototypes -Wpointer-arith -Wdeclaration-after-statement -We rror=vla -Wendif-labels -Wmissing-format-attribute -Wformat-security -fno-strict -aliasing -fwrapv -fexcess-precision=standard -Wno-format-truncation -Wno-string op-truncation -g -g -O2 -fstack-protector-strong -Wformat -Werror=format-securit y -fno-omit-frame-pointer -fPIC -I./include/ -fvisibility=hidden -I. -I./ -I/us r/include/postgresql/12/server -I/usr/include/postgresql/internal -Wdate-time - D_FORTIFY_SOURCE=2 -D_GNU_SOURCE -I/usr/include/libxml2 -I/usr/include/mit-krb5 -c -o src/tds_fdw.o src/tds_fdw.c src/tds_fdw.c:32:10: fatal error: postgres.h: No such file or directory 32 | #include "postgres.h" | ^~~~~~~~~~~~ compilation terminated. make: *** [<builtin>: src/tds_fdw.o] Error 1 root@ubuntu:~/tds_fdw# ... |
|||
:
Нравится:
Не нравится:
|
|||
02.06.2020, 16:44 |
|
tds_fdw fatal error: postgres.h
|
|||
---|---|---|---|
#18+
не выходит и с devel Код: plaintext 1. 2. 3. 4.
Код: plaintext 1. 2. 3. 4. 5. 6. 7.
... |
|||
:
Нравится:
Не нравится:
|
|||
03.06.2020, 09:38 |
|
tds_fdw fatal error: postgres.h
|
|||
---|---|---|---|
#18+
ошибка та же. ( может где в файле нужно ссылку поменять или в другую директорию ставить? ... |
|||
:
Нравится:
Не нравится:
|
|||
03.06.2020, 09:40 |
|
tds_fdw fatal error: postgres.h
|
|||
---|---|---|---|
#18+
Yaroslav85, У вас нет devel пакета для постгреса. ... |
|||
:
Нравится:
Не нравится:
|
|||
03.06.2020, 11:00 |
|
tds_fdw fatal error: postgres.h
|
|||
---|---|---|---|
#18+
спасибо облазил кучу сайтов в поисках devel, нашел тут: https://ubuntu.pkgs.org/18.04/ubuntu-universe-i386/postgresql-server-dev-all_190_all.deb.html оказывается нужно было просто добавить строку: Код: plaintext 1.
... |
|||
:
Нравится:
Не нравится:
|
|||
03.06.2020, 15:55 |
|
|
start [/forum/topic.php?fid=53&msg=39965316&tid=1994662]: |
0ms |
get settings: |
10ms |
get forum list: |
14ms |
check forum access: |
4ms |
check topic access: |
4ms |
track hit: |
45ms |
get topic data: |
12ms |
get forum data: |
3ms |
get page messages: |
51ms |
get tp. blocked users: |
2ms |
others: | 275ms |
total: | 420ms |
0 / 0 |